How Does Geothermal Energy Work Greenfire Energy Inc Geothermal energy is produced by accessing reservoirs of hot water found several miles below the earth’s surface. it is a renewable form of energy with some benefits over solar and wind, as it is not impacted by weather conditions, but the downsides include high costs and geographic restrictions. Geothermal energy is thermal energy extracted from the earth's crust. it combines energy from the formation of the planet and from radioactive decay. geothermal energy has been exploited as a source of heat and or electric power for millennia. In places like the united states, the philippines, indonesia, new zealand, and kenya, geothermal power plants tap into reservoirs of steam or hot water, bring that energy to the surface, and convert it into electricity. there are several ways to do this. Geothermal energy is a renewable resource. earth has been emitting heat for about 4.5 billion years, and will continue to emit heat for billions of years into the future because of the ongoing radioactive decay in earth’s core.
